/* FAT32, VFAT, Atari format support, and various fixes additions May 1998
* by Roman Hodek <Roman.Hodek@informatik.uni-erlangen.de> */
#include "vfatlib.h"
#define NDEBUG
#include <debug.h>
typedef struct _link {
void *data;
struct _link *next;
} LINK;
#ifdef __REACTOS__
DECLSPEC_NORETURN // __attribute((noreturn))
void exit(int exitcode)
{
// DbgBreakPoint();
NtTerminateProcess(NtCurrentProcess(), exitcode);
/* Should never get here */
while(1);
}
DECLSPEC_NORETURN // __attribute((noreturn))
void die_func(const char *msg, ...) // die
#else
void die(const char *msg, ...)
#endif
{
va_list args;
va_start(args, msg);
#ifndef __REACTOS__
vfprintf(stderr, msg, args);
#else
DPRINT1("Unrecoverable problem!\n");
VfatPrintV((char*)msg, args);
#endif
va_end(args);
#ifndef __REACTOS__
fprintf(stderr, "\n");
#endif
exit(1);
}
#ifdef __REACTOS__
DECLSPEC_NORETURN // __attribute((noreturn))
void pdie_func(const char *msg, ...) // pdie
#else
void pdie(const char *msg, ...)
#endif
{
va_list args;
va_start(args, msg);
#ifndef __REACTOS__
vfprintf(stderr, msg, args);
#else
DPRINT1("Unrecoverable problem!\n");
VfatPrintV((char*)msg, args);
#endif
va_end(args);
#ifndef __REACTOS__
fprintf(stderr, ":%s\n", strerror(errno));
#endif
exit(1);
}
#ifndef __REACTOS__
void *alloc(int size)
{
void *this;
if ((this = malloc(size)))
return this;
pdie("malloc");
return NULL; /* for GCC */
}
#else
void *vfalloc(int size)
{
void *ptr;
ptr = RtlAllocateHeap(RtlGetProcessHeap(), 0, size);
if (ptr == NULL)
{
DPRINT1("Allocation failed!\n");
pdie("malloc");
return NULL;
}
return ptr;
}
void *vfcalloc(int size, int count)
{
void *ptr;
ptr = RtlAllocateHeap(RtlGetProcessHeap(), HEAP_ZERO_MEMORY, size * count);
if (ptr == NULL)
{
DPRINT1("Allocation failed!\n");
return NULL;
}
return ptr;
}
void vffree(void *ptr)
{
RtlFreeHeap(RtlGetProcessHeap(), 0, ptr);
}
#endif
void *qalloc(void **root, int size)
{
LINK *link;
#ifndef __REACTOS__
link = alloc(sizeof(LINK));
#else
link = vfalloc(sizeof(LINK));
#endif
link->next = *root;
*root = link;
#ifndef __REACTOS__
return link->data = alloc(size);
#else
return link->data = vfalloc(size);
#endif
}
void qfree(void **root)
{
LINK *this;
while (*root) {
this = (LINK *) * root;
*root = this->next;
#ifndef __REACTOS__
free(this->data);
free(this);
#else
vffree(this->data);
vffree(this);
#endif
}
}
#ifdef __REACTOS__
#ifdef min
#undef min
#endif
#endif
int min(int a, int b)
{
return a < b ? a : b;
}
char get_key(const char *valid, const char *prompt)
{
#ifndef __REACTOS__
int ch, okay;
while (1) {
if (prompt)
printf("%s ", prompt);
fflush(stdout);
while (ch = getchar(), ch == ' ' || ch == '\t') ;
if (ch == EOF)
exit(1);
if (!strchr(valid, okay = ch))
okay = 0;
while (ch = getchar(), ch != '\n' && ch != EOF) ;
if (ch == EOF)
exit(1);
if (okay)
return okay;
printf("Invalid input.\n");
}
#else
return 0;
#endif
}
